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Winter Harbour's airport?
Winter Harbour is served by just one airport, Hancock County - Bar Harbour Airport (BHB).
How far is BHB from central Winter Harbour?
If you plan on staying in central Winter Harbour, it’s wise to arrange how you’ll get into the city before you touchdown. The downtown area is 23 kilometres from BHB.
What airport is best to fly into Winter Harbour?
Make your way through the exit of BHB and your Winter Harbour trip will have begun! The city’s main airport, it’s located 23 kilometres from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Winter Harbour?
If you’re flying to Winter Harbour, there isn’t much choice. Just a single airline services the route — get in fast to score the best deal.
Which airlines fly to Winter Harbour?
Flights into Winter Harbour are typically run by Cape Air. The majority of these flights jet off from Boston, with Cape Air servicing this route the most often.
How many nonstop flights are there to Winter Harbour?
Planning an amazing Winter Harbour escape is easy when there are 21 direct flights each week to pick from.
Where are the most popular flights to Winter Harbour departing from?
If you’re flying to Winter Harbour from Boston, you may be interested to discover that a large number of flights leave from this dynamic city.
How long is the flight to Winter Harbour Airport?
Buckle up and get comfy. Typically, flights from Boston to Winter Harbour take 1 hour and 20 minutes.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Winter Harbour?
It’s easy — be prepared. We’ve pulled together some tips and tricks for a speedy trip through airport security. Look out Winter Harbour, here you come:

  • Your ID and travel documents will need to be inspected by security personnel. Keep them within easy reach so you don’t hold up the queue.
  • Next up, both you and your carry-on luggage will be X-rayed. To speed things up, take off anything that might trigger the alarms. Items such as your belt, coat and headphones will be required to go through the machine.
  • Your electronic gadgets like laptops and phones will also have to go through the machine for inspection. Don’t worry, you’ll be back online in no time.
  • Remove all gels and liquids from your carry-on luggage. They often need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several minutes. Boots and bulky shoes are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Lightweight sneakers usually aren’t.
  • Airlines will not allow any pocket knives or other sharp items in your hand luggage. If you must bring these kinds of items, check them in.
